Essential Responsibilities:

  • Advanced, total system-level troubleshooting, installation, maintenance and service repair needs on designated equipment.
  • Completing Preventative Maintenance and Field Modification Instruction. Ordering and managing repair parts cycle times.
  • Keeping up to date on administrative responsibilities such as maintaining customer service logs and internal service records in a timely manner.
  • Maintaining daily communications with customers to ensure resolution and proper follow-up, leading to customer satisfaction.
  • Maintaining tools and test equipment properly and ensuring they are calibrated.
  • Meeting Health and Human Services, Environment Health and Safety, and/or other applicable regulatory requirements.
  • Managing vendor's service delivery processes in compliance with GE Healthcare policies.
  • Utilizing the escalation process to resolve customer service delivery issues and conducting root cause analysis that will lead to effective problem solving.
  • Participating in sales opportunities such as contract renewals and assist with promoting and implementing revenue programs.
  • Working as a member of the local team to provide efficient and cost effective service delivery to all accounts with assigned area.
  • May include training of laboratory staff on designated equipment.
  • Teach and assist other Field Engineers on advanced and complex troubleshooting and technical fixes, plays a leading role on complex and multifunctional system fixes.
  • May take on additional responsibilities within local area as needed.
